It's not an assurance but is a good sign, especially if the PA is not from the US. Apart from US applicants, applications forwarded to CPC-M rather than to the PA's local VO means that IRCC thinks your case is straightforward.

Hi I am a man from Canada sponsoring my wife who is from the Philippines to come live here with me, we have already sent in our applications but she says we need a "CFO", can someone explain what that is for me? Thank you for your time.
CFO - Commission of Filipinos Overseas.
All filipinos immigrant or maybe working visa holder are required to attend PRe Departure Orientation Seminar (PDOS) You to have a reservation its available i think online. check this out. https://cfo.gov.ph
